12 • 2018 ASHA CONVENTION EXHIBIT GUIDE ASHA Lounges and Booths Various lounges and booths featuring representatives from ASHA staff and volunteer leadership are available for you to learn more about ASHA programs and services, connect with colleagues with similar interests, or simply gather and rest between sessions. ASHA Certification CC, Exhibit Hall A-B1, Booth 216 The ASHA Certification Lounge is the place to learn more about the certification process, the current certification standards, certification maintenance, as well as the upcoming changes, which go into effect on January 1, 2020. In the Certification Lounge, you will also be able to learn more about Clinical Specialty Certification and the Assistants Credentialing Program from staff and members of the Council for Clinical Certification. Faculty-Researcher Lounge CC, Poster Hall C The Faculty-Researcher Lounge is a popular place for faculty and researchers to connect, learn about the CSD Education Survey data, and get questions answered about academic and clinical education issues. Explore funding and training opportunities with our award, mentoring, and research education programs. Learn about ASHA’s initiatives to enhance supervision training and interprofessional education/interprofessional collaborative practice (IPE/IPP).
